Victor Wembanyama’s Busy Year After NBA Draft: From San Antonio Spurs to Olympic Preparation

Since his draft almost a year ago, Victor Wembanyama has done a lot. Just after signing up with San Antonio at the end of June, the Frenchman participated in the Las Vegas Summer League at the beginning of July. All coming out of a grueling season with Boulogne-Levallois. In the process, however, he skipped the World Cup in Indonesia in September 2023.

“Wemby” wanted to take the time to digest his long 2022-2023 season before attacking his first season with the San Antonio Spurs. He began his preparation at the beginning of October, with the preseason, before jumping into the deep end on October 25 against Dallas, for his first NBA match. The Spurs’ poor record, however, deprived the franchise of playoffs and therefore saw Wembanyama’s season stopped in mid-April, ten weeks before returning to the Blues for the Olympics.

However, this two and a half month break without a match will not be an opportunity to completely cut off basketball for the Frenchman. If a few days of rest are well planned to recharge his batteries and recharge his batteries, Wembanyama should also spend time in Texas, not in San Antonio but in Dallas, to carry out private training and to keep in shape.

Turned towards the French team

The American premises of Comsport, the company of its agents Bouna Ndiaye, who regularly resides in Dallas, and Jérémy Medjana, are based in Dallas. A return to France is obviously planned during this period of almost ten weeks, to spend time with family and possibly meet contractual obligations. In addition to an engagement with Nike, Victor Wembanyama also became a Louis Vuitton ambassador this year.

It is then on Thursday May 16 that Vincent Collet will announce the list for the preparation of the Olympic Games. It should be very broad because the desire of the staff, after the failure of the last World Cup, is to create competition between the players. Obviously, Wembanyama will be there and his place is guaranteed (excluding injury) in the final list of the 12 lucky ones elected to compete in the Olympics at home.

It was only a month later that preparation began, on June 17, at INSEP with the traditional medical tests. The first friendly match will take place on July 3 in Rouen against Turkey, while the Olympic tournament will begin on July 27.
